The cheapest way to get from Eisenstadt to Schwechat is to drive which costs €6 - €10 and takes 40 min.
The fastest way to get from Eisenstadt to Schwechat is to drive which takes 40 min and costs €6 - €10.
No, there is no direct train from Eisenstadt to Schwechat. However, there are services departing from Eisenstadt and arriving at Schwechat via Wien Hbf.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 1h 30m.
The distance between Eisenstadt and Schwechat is 74 km. The road distance is 42.6 km.
The best way to get from Eisenstadt to Schwechat without a car is to train which takes 1h 30m and costs €15 - €28.
It takes approximately 1h 30m to get from Eisenstadt to Schwechat, including transfers.
Eisenstadt to Schwechat train services, operated by GySEV/Raaberbahn, depart from Eisenstadt station.
Eisenstadt to Schwechat train services, operated by GySEV/Raaberbahn, arrive at Wien Hbf station.
Yes, the driving distance between Eisenstadt to Schwechat is 43 km. It takes approximately 40 min to drive from Eisenstadt to Schwechat.

What companies run services between Eisenstadt, Austria and Schwechat, Austria?
GySEV/Raaberbahn operates a train from Eisenstadt to Wien Hbf every 30 minutes, and the journey takes 1h 6m. ÖBB also services this route every 30 minutes.
